Poland's Jaruzelski Wanted Soviet Invasion

Radio Free Europe
WARSAW (Reuters) -- Poland's last communist leader, General Wojciech Jaruzelski, wanted Soviet troops to invade his country in 1981 to help crush striking workers, according to a document published today by the state archives institute.

Jaruzelski, now 86, has always insisted that he declared martial law in December 1981 precisely to avert the kind of Soviet military intervention that had crushed pro-democracy supporters in Hungary in 1956 and in Czechoslovakia in 1968.
